## Limits and Quotas — Pantrywise Scaling Calculator

The Pantrywise recipe-scaling calculator enforces hard limits to keep conversions sane: scale factors outside the supported range are rejected rather than clamped, since silently clamping produced inedible results during the Marlow Kitchen beta. Ingredient counts, nesting depth for sub-recipes, and unit-conversion precision are all bounded. Raising any of these requires a fresh accuracy audit. The enforced limits are as follows.

constants for kaduf-hadup:
QUOTAS = {
    "zorath": 2,
    "ralael": 5,
}

Handover — Marrowbird circuit breaker

For future maintainers: the breaker guards calls to the upstream quoting API, which degrades unpredictably under load. It trips on consecutive failures, holds open for a cooldown, then half-opens with a single probe request. Please don't lower the failure threshold without load-testing — we tuned it after two incidents where premature trips cascaded. The breaker's current operating parameters are recorded below.

settings of tawig-bahof:
[holath]
port = 8443
region = north-3
host = holath.qorvelcorp.corp
timeout_ms = 3000
retries = 3

Subject: DR drill — DiagramDen undo/redo

Plugin authors: Friday's drill will replay the undo/redo command journal against a cold standby. Expect brief API gaps on the history endpoints. Ensure your plugins tolerate duplicate redo events. No action needed otherwise. If the standby vault prompts during restore, use the passphrase noted directly below this line.

strongbox words: druvan-lamys-eliius-jorax-istox-soreth-ulays-gilix-ralix-oliiel-norwyn-casvan-praius

Handover Note — Marwick to Delane

Franchise agreement with Quillbrook Trading: signed, term runs five years. Royalty set at 6% of net sales, quarterly remittance. Finance to track the marketing levy separately — 1.5%, ring-fenced. Audit rights exercisable annually; first review due next spring. Two territories still under option. Outstanding: renewal clause wording with counsel. Context on where this fits in our plans follows below.

confidential, bawip-fahap: Gross margin on Ulaael came in at 5 percent against a plan of 10 percent. Only 5 of the 100 pilot accounts renewed Ulaael, so a churn review is set for July 1.